The Rise of Crypto Casino Games: A New Era of Digital Wagering

The intersection of decentralized financing and online entertainment has birthed a revolutionary sector in the video gaming market: crypto casinos. Unlike conventional online gambling platforms that depend on fiat currencies and central banking systems, crypto gambling establishments take advantage of blockchain technology to offer a transparent, efficient, and borderless video gaming experience. As digital properties continue to get mainstream acceptance, these platforms have progressed from specific niche experiments into advanced environments supplying varied video gaming libraries and special advantages for global players.

Understanding Crypto Casinos

A crypto casino is an online gaming platform that accepts cryptocurrencies-- such as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Tether (GBPT)-- as a cash. These platforms make use of blockchain innovation to validate transactions and, in many cases, show the fairness of the game outcomes. By eliminating the middleman (standard banks), these sites use faster processing times, lower fees, and improved personal privacy compared to tradition online casinos.

Secret Advantages of Crypto Gaming

  1. Anonymity and Privacy: Many crypto gambling establishments enable gamers to register without substantial Know Your Customer (KYC) documentation, attracting users who prioritize data privacy.
  2. Worldwide Accessibility: Cryptocurrency is borderless. Players from regions with limiting banking policies frequently discover crypto gambling establishments to be the only feasible method to take part in online gaming.
  3. Provably Fair Technology: This is perhaps the most considerable innovation in the sector. Using cryptographic hashes, players can independently confirm that the result of a spin or hand was not manipulated by the platform.
  4. Transaction Speed: Withdrawals that normally take days through bank transfer are frequently processed in minutes on the blockchain.

One of the foundations of the crypto gambling industry is the principle of "Provably Fair." In a standard casino, gamers need to trust the operator to be truthful. In a crypto casino, the platform provides a "server seed" and a "customer seed." Due to the fact that these seeds are cryptographically linked, the gamer can confirm that the bet result was predetermined and unalterable after the bet was positioned.

Significant Provably Fair Titles

  • Crash: A high-octane game where a multiplier increases quickly, and players should "squander" before the video game crashes.
  • Dice: Players bet on the outcome of a digital roll, typically permitting them to change the win likelihood.
  • Plinko: Inspired by game shows, players drop a ball into a pyramid of pegs, with multipliers at the bottom.
  • Limbo: A binary game where players bet whether an outcome will be above or listed below a particular number.

Dangers and Considerations

While the convenience of crypto gambling establishments is indisputable, it is crucial to approach them with caution.

  • Volatility: Cryptocurrencies are extremely volatile. A bankroll that is worth 1 BTC today may considerably vary in value by tomorrow.
  • Lack of Regulation: Not all crypto casinos are accredited. Users ought to focus on platforms that are transparent about their operations and have robust security protocols.
  • Irreversibility: Once you send out crypto, the transaction can not be reversed. If you send out funds to the wrong address, they are usually lost forever.
  • Security Responsibility: Unlike a bank, there is no "forget password" function that covers your funds. You are solely responsible for securing your personal secrets and 2FA qualifications.
